Church Gutter Cleaning in Denver, CO
Church gutter cleaning services involve removing leaves, debris, and blockages from the gutters and downspouts of church buildings to ensure proper water drainage. These projects typically cover clearing gutters on various roof types, including steep or flat roofs, and addressing areas that may be difficult to access. Property owners often want to understand what the process entails, including whether the work includes inspecting for damage or potential leaks, and if any additional maintenance may be recommended to prevent future issues.
Before requesting gutter cleaning, property owners should consider the size and height of the building, as well as the condition of the gutters and downspouts. Clarifying whether the service includes flushing the system, checking for clogs, and identifying areas prone to overflow can help ensure the project meets expectations. It's also useful to know if the service can accommodate specific access requirements or safety considerations, especially for taller or hard-to-reach structures.

Common Church Gutter Cleaning Jobs
Gutter cleaning - removal of leaves, debris, and blockages to ensure proper water flow.
Gutter inspection - checking for damage or leaks that may require repairs.
Gutter flushing - rinsing gutters to clear out dirt and prevent clogs.
Downspout cleaning - clearing obstructions to allow effective drainage away from the property.
Gutter maintenance - routine checks and cleaning to extend gutter lifespan.
Gutter guard installation - adding screens to reduce debris buildup and minimize cleaning needs.
Church Gutter Cleaning Questions
Why is gutter cleaning important for church buildings? Regular gutter cleaning helps prevent water damage, leaks, and structural issues that can affect church facilities and surrounding grounds.
What types of debris are removed during gutter cleaning? Leaves, twigs, dirt, bird nests, and other blockages are cleared to ensure proper water flow and prevent clogs.
How often should church gutters be cleaned? Gutter cleaning is typically recommended at least twice a year, especially before and after the fall season.
What are common signs that gutters need cleaning? Overflowing water, sagging gutters, and water pooling near the foundation are indicators that gutters may be clogged.
